How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Butte Falls?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Butte Falls Studio Apartments | $1,243 | $937 | $1,495 |
Butte Falls 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,294 | $950 | $2,100 |
Butte Falls 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,447 | $1,150 | $2,100 |
Butte Falls 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,817 | $1,361 | $2,350 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Butte Falls
How much are Studio apartments in Butte Falls?
There are currently 6 Studio Apartments in Butte Falls with rent ranges from $937 to $1,495 with an average price of $1,243.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Butte Falls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Butte Falls ranges from $950 to $2,100 with an average monthly rent of $1,294.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Butte Falls c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Butte Falls range from $1,150 to $2,100.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,447.
How expensive are Butte Falls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 13 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Butte Falls on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,361 to $2,350 - averaging $1,817 for the location.
